Summary

Every day, millions of people roll out their yoga mats or sit on their meditation cushions in an effort to quiet the mind and heal the body. Some practice Iyengar yoga, while others practice vinyasa or restorative yoga—almost all who practice yoga have touched something deep within themselves and had their lives transformed by this ancient practice.

In Yoga and the Path of the Urban Mystic, Darren Main offers a fresh, down-to-earth approach to the time-tested practice and philosophy of yoga. He shows us the way to apply the ancient wisdom of India to every aspect of life. From work and relationships, to death and dying—allowing even our busiest days to become powerful and mystical adventures, filled with all the wonder and magic that was once reserved for those living as monks and nuns.

This is not a book about perfecting yoga asanas or pranayama breathing techniques. It is a book about changing the way we see the world—transforming every experience and relationship into a yoga practice unto itself.

Since teachers like Swami Vivakananda and Paramahansa Yogananda brought yoga to the West, yoga students and teachers alike have sought to integrate the practice and philosophy of yoga into modern life. Find out why this best-selling yoga book has been used in yoga teacher training programs the world over and has become a modern spiritual classic.

Hard core Hindu theology

So disappointed. I have been attending yoga classes for 6 months and am keen to learn more. This book appeared to offer greater insight without being dogmatic. Perhaps in the same way as Mindfulness offers meditation. This is not the case. For example, in the intro he states a Yogi can be a Christian, Jew, agnostic etc. Yet, by chap 1 he was referring to basic Christian beliefs as lies. He quickly advocates hard core Hindu beliefs. Not what I was looking for at all.
